Subject[PATCH RFC 4/5] power: supply: bq24190_charger: add support for extcon and GPIO for USB OTG support
Date
From: Jonathan Marek <jonathan@marek.ca>

Add extcon support so that we can notify USB drivers of cable state
changes. This also adds support for an optional GPIO that is changed
depending on the cable state.

This patch makes the USB OTG work correctly on a LG Nexus 5
(hammerhead) phone.

drivers/power/supply/bq24190_charger.c | 45 +++++++++++++++++++++++++-
1 file changed, 44 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-)

diff --git a/drivers/power/supply/bq24190_charger.c b/drivers/power/supply/bq24190_charger.c
index 933d1cded697..36348668e48a 100644
--- a/drivers/power/supply/bq24190_charger.c
+++ b/drivers/power/supply/bq24190_charger.c
@@ -21,6 +21,7 @@
#include <linux/workqueue.h>
#include <linux/gpio.h>
#include <linux/i2c.h>
+#include <linux/extcon-provider.h>

#define BQ24190_MANUFACTURER "Texas Instruments"

@@ -159,6 +160,8 @@
struct bq24190_dev_info {
struct i2c_client *client;
struct device *dev;
+ struct extcon_dev *edev;
+ struct gpio_desc *gpio_otg;
struct power_supply *charger;
struct power_supply *battery;
struct delayed_work input_current_limit_work;
@@ -174,6 +177,11 @@ struct bq24190_dev_info {
u8 watchdog;
};

+static const unsigned int bq24190_usb_extcon_cable[] = {
+ EXTCON_USB,
+ EXTCON_NONE,
+};
+
/*
* The tables below provide a 2-way mapping for the value that goes in
* the register field and the real-world value that it represents.
@@ -1528,6 +1536,23 @@ static const struct power_supply_desc bq24190_battery_desc = {
.property_is_writeable = bq24190_battery_property_is_writeable,
};

+static int bq24190_configure_usb_otg(struct bq24190_dev_info *bdi, u8 ss_reg)
+{
+ bool otg_enabled;
+ int ret;
+
+ otg_enabled = !!(ss_reg & BQ24190_REG_SS_VBUS_STAT_MASK);
+ if (bdi->gpio_otg)
+ gpiod_set_value_cansleep(bdi->gpio_otg, !otg_enabled);
+
+ ret = extcon_set_state_sync(bdi->edev, EXTCON_USB, otg_enabled);
+ if (ret < 0)
+ dev_err(bdi->dev, "Can't set extcon state to %d: %d\n",
+ otg_enabled, ret);
+
+ return ret;
+}
+
static void bq24190_check_status(struct bq24190_dev_info *bdi)
{
const u8 battery_mask_ss = BQ24190_REG_SS_CHRG_STAT_MASK;
@@ -1597,8 +1622,10 @@ static void bq24190_check_status(struct bq24190_dev_info *bdi)
bdi->ss_reg = ss_reg;
}

- if (alert_charger || alert_battery)
+ if (alert_charger || alert_battery) {
power_supply_changed(bdi->charger);
+ bq24190_configure_usb_otg(bdi, ss_reg);
+ }
if (alert_battery && bdi->battery)
power_supply_changed(bdi->battery);

@@ -1729,6 +1756,18 @@ static int bq24190_probe(struct i2c_client *client,
return -EINVAL;
}

+ bdi->gpio_otg = devm_gpiod_get_optional(dev, "otg-en", GPIOD_OUT_LOW);
+ if (IS_ERR(bdi->gpio_otg))
+ return PTR_ERR(bdi->gpio_otg);
+
+ bdi->edev = devm_extcon_dev_allocate(dev, bq24190_usb_extcon_cable);
+ if (IS_ERR(bdi->edev))
+ return PTR_ERR(bdi->edev);
+
+ ret = devm_extcon_dev_register(dev, bdi->edev);
+ if (ret < 0)
+ return ret;
+
pm_runtime_enable(dev);
pm_runtime_use_autosuspend(dev);
pm_runtime_set_autosuspend_delay(dev, 600);
@@ -1775,6 +1814,10 @@ static int bq24190_probe(struct i2c_client *client,
goto out_charger;
}

+ ret = bq24190_configure_usb_otg(bdi, bdi->ss_reg);
+ if (ret < 0)
+ goto out_charger;
+
ret = bq24190_sysfs_create_group(bdi);
if (ret < 0) {
dev_err(dev, "Can't create sysfs entries\n");
